Multi-component supplier makes positive impact
Sometimes off-the-shelf components just won't do. So says Noel Nichols, director of standards and development at Cincinnati Automation & Test in Machesney Park, IL. Under the MAG Cincinnati Automation brand, the company designs and builds a variety of automated assembly and quality testing equipment, primarily for the automotive, truck, and off-highway vehicle markets. Previously, an anti-backup latch used at the end of MAG Cincinnati Automation conveyor systems was sourced at a local machine shop. After realizing they could configure this part and purchase it directly for a savings of both time and money, Cincinnati Automation & Test shifted sourcing on the part to MISUMI.

Global Package Race puts major carriers to the test
How hard is it to deliver a package to Ouagadougou? A group from the Supply Chain and Logistics Institute in the H. Milton Stewart School of Industrial and Systems Engineering at Georgia Tech, one of the most respected logistics programs in the world, puts the major carriers (UPS, FedEx, and DHL) to the test every year with its Great Package Race, a contest to see which carrier can get a package to a very challenging locale the fastest and in the best condition.

SuperStructural nylon helps anode fight boat drive corrosion
Mercury Marine has developed an innovative, robust anode for combating corrosion of marine propulsion drives using a SuperStructural grade of DuPont Zytel nylon. The anode is part of a system for protecting metal parts of marine drives against corrosion when boats are docked or moored. Its operating principle is the same as that used for corrosion protection of offshore drilling rigs, bridge platforms, and other high-value constructions.

Beyond silicon: New transistor technology may power next microelectronic devices
It is estimated that within the next 10 to 15 years we will reach the limit, in terms of size and performance, of silicon transistors. Now MIT engineers have demonstrated a composite material technology that could introduce an important new phase of the microelectronics revolution that has already brought us iPods, laptops, and much more.

Wheels: Automotive designs dominate NADCA's 2007 International Die Casting Competition
In a year when automakers faced new challenges and fuel prices climbed to new heights, it's not surprising that automotive die castings comprise the majority of winners in the 2007 International Die Casting Competition sponsored by the North American Die Casting Association. The competition is dedicated to demonstrating the versatility, quality, innovation, and cost savings that can be achieved with aluminum, zinc, and magnesium die cast parts. Several winning die cast components can be considered breakthroughs in casting for the auto manufacturing sector because of their reduced weight, a significant factor in automobile engineering.
